(1) This Order may be cited as the Representation of the People (Variation of Limits of Candidates' Election Expenses) Order 2001 and shall come into force on the seventh day after the day on which it is made.
(2) Article 4 does not extend to Scotland or Northern Ireland.
(3) In this Order “the 1983 Act” means the Representation of the People Act 1983.
2 
The maximum amount of a candidate’s election expenses at a parliamentary general election, being an election in a county constituency, shall be varied by substituting for the words “£4,965” and “5.6p” in section 76(2)(a)(i) of the 1983 Act, the words “£5,483” and “6.2p”, respectively.
3 
The maximum amount of a candidate’s election expenses at a parliamentary general election, being an election in a borough constituency, shall be varied by substituting for the words “£4,965” and “4.2p” in section 76(2)(a)(ii) of the 1983 Act, the words “£5,483” and “4.6p”, respectively.
4 
The maximum amount of a candidate’s election expenses at a local government election (other than an election under the Greater London Authority Act 1999) shall be varied by substituting for the words “£219” and “4.3p” in section 76(2)(b)(ii) of the 1983 Act, the words “£242” and “4.7p”, respectively.
